Language Development 2 
Listens to and understands increasingly complex language, uses language to express thoughts and needs, uses appropriate coversational and other communication skills

Powered by iRubric Readiness Goal 1
Children demonstrate improved communication, language and emergent literary skills
  Not yet

0 pts

Experiencing

1 pts

Progressing

2 pts

Achieving

3 pts

Objective 2

Uses an expanding expressive vocabulary

Not yet

Vocalizes and gestures to communicate.
Ex. uses hand gestures to sign or indicate "more"
Experiencing

Names familiar people, animals and objects.
Ex. Names the cow, horse, chicken pig etc. as she sees them on the trip to the farm.
Progressing

Describes and tells the use of many familiar items.
Ex. When making pancakes he says " Here is the beater, let me beat the eggs with it."
Achieving

Incorporates new, less familiar or technical words in everyday conversations.
Ex. "My bird went to the vet. He has a disease, he's losing his feathers."
Objective 2

Speaks Clearly

Not yet

Babbles strings of single consonant sounds and combines sounds
Ex. Says "ba-ba"
Experiencing

Uses some words and word-like sounds and is unserstood by most familiar people.
Ex. Asks "Where bankit?" and a friend brings the blanket to him
Progressing

Is understood by most people; may mispronounce new, long, unusual words.
Ex. Speaks so and is understood by a school visitor.
Achieving

Pronounces multisyllabic or unusual words correctly.
Ex. Says "What does ostracize mean?" after hearing the word in Abiyoyo.
Objective 2

Uses conventional grammar

Not yet

Uses one or two word sentence phrases
Ex. Uses one word "Juice" to mean "I want some juice."
Experiencing

Uses three or four word sentences; may omit some words or use some words incorrectly.
Ex. Says "Daddy goed to work."
Progressing

Uses complete four to six word sentences
Ex. Says "We are going to the zoo."
Achieving

Uses long, complex sentences and follows most grammatical rules.
Ex. Says "We are going to the zoo to see the animals. We'll learn where they live and what they eat."
